MYSQL_RES *mysql_list_dbs(MYSQL *mysql, const char *wild)
Описание
Возвращает результирующий набор, состоящий из имен баз данных на сервере,
которые встречаются в простом регулярном выражении, указанном в параметре
wild. Параметр wild может содержать шаблонные символы '%' или '_', а также
может быть указателем NULL, что соответствует всем базам данных. Вызов
функции mysql_list_dbs()аналогичен выполнению запроса SHOW databases [LIKE wild].
Результирующий набор необходимо освободить с помощью функции
mysql_free_result().
Возвращаемые значения
Результирующий набор MYSQL_RES при успешном выполнении. NULL, если
произошла ошибка.
Ошибки
-
CR_COMMANDS_OUT_OF_SYNCКоманды были выполнены в ненадлежащем порядке.
-
CR_OUT_OF_MEMORYНехватка памяти.
-
CR_SERVER_GONE_ERRORСервер MySQL неожиданно завершил работу.
-
CR_SERVER_LOSTСоединение с сервером прервалось в процессе данного запроса.
-
CR_UNKNOWN_ERRORПроизошла неизвестная ошибка.